#!/usr/bin/env python3
"""检查指定commit的CI status状态。
用法: python3 check_ci_status.py <token> <repo> <sha> <context>
返回: 打印状态 (success/failure/pending/error)
"""
import json
import sys
import urllib.error
import urllib.request
def main():
if len(sys.argv) != 5:
print("pending")
return
token = sys.argv[1]
repo = sys.argv[2]
sha = sys.argv[3]
target_context = sys.argv[4]
api_url = f"https://git.xiaoxiajianji.com/api/v1/repos/{repo}/commits/{sha}/statuses?per_page=100"
req = urllib.request.Request(api_url, headers={"Authorization": f"token {token}"})
try:
with urllib.request.urlopen(req, timeout=30) as resp:
statuses = json.loads(resp.read().decode())
except Exception:
print("pending")
return
# API返回按时间倒序,第一个就是最新的
for s in statuses:
if s.get("context") == target_context:
print(s.get("status", "pending"))
return
print("pending")
if __name__ == "__main__":
main()

#!/usr/bin/env python3
"""检查PR是否有至少N个APPROVED审批。
用法: python3 check_pr_approval.py <token> <repo> <pr_number> <min_approval>
返回: 打印 "approved""pending"
"""
import json
import sys
import urllib.request
def main():
if len(sys.argv) != 5:
print("pending")
return
token = sys.argv[1]
repo = sys.argv[2]
pr_number = sys.argv[3]
min_approval = int(sys.argv[4])
api_url = f"https://git.xiaoxiajianji.com/api/v1/repos/{repo}/pulls/{pr_number}/reviews"
req = urllib.request.Request(api_url, headers={"Authorization": f"token {token}"})
try:
with urllib.request.urlopen(req, timeout=30) as resp:
reviews = json.loads(resp.read().decode())
except Exception:
print("pending")
return
# 统计APPROVED的人数(去重,同一人多次审批只算一次)
approvers = set()
for r in reviews:
if r.get("state") == "APPROVED":
approvers.add(r.get("user", {}).get("login", ""))
if len(approvers) >= min_approval:
print(f"approved ({len(approvers)})")
else:
print(f"pending ({len(approvers)})")
if __name__ == "__main__":
main()
